Robert L. “Bob” Linn
Robert L. “Bob” Linn, 74, of Edmond, Oklahoma, passed from this life on Sunday, September 22, 2019. Bob was born on April 10, 1945, in Morganton, Arkansas, to the late Roy and Villa Pennington-Linn. Bob received his real estate license in 1967 and continued to work as a real estate broker.
Bob received numerous awards, including Realtor of the Year in 1987 and 1993, for the Oklahoma City Association, the Omega Tau RHO Award from the National Association of Realtors, just to name a few. He was instrumental in working with the Muscular Dystrophy Association and loved to volunteer and donated many years to the Local Chapter of the Arthritis Foundation. Bob also served as President of the Oklahoma Metropolitan Association of REALTORS® twice, and President of the Oklahoma State Association in 1993.
